08-09 La Liga T.O.W. - Week 29

Posted by Juan Arango

http://www.futbolsoccercenter.com/images/products/BALON%20EU08%20FEF.jpg
This past weekend saw the resumption of play in La Liga. This week's team managed to damage their opponents chances at a Champions League spot while pulling themselves out of relegation. That's a performance worthy of TOW recognition.

The La Liga Team Of The Week made headlines and/or played matches on the weekend of April 3 -5. The winner is:

Club Atlético Osasuna
https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gt18O3w1uJcd-SKjiEOEl1IihnrcUoAqvQJZVgCphLJbgZbt-H38XG6yUjtLPnqso24om3MX3-eaBnSiYUEFKdhdX_faQkaN5VR0RNk6-o1mD6kX77fdzIvZ0jJCUkzwiM6uLj4k0lG8eK/s400/osasuno+ca+logo+escudo+brand
Osasuna is based in the city of Pamplona which is most famously known for The Running Of The Bulls during the Festival of San Fermín. This weekend, Pamplona belongs to Osasuna after their massive road win 4-2 against Atlético Madrid. Walter Pandiani scored twice and Iranian midfielder Masoud Shojaei added the 4th to seal the 3 points. The victory was HUGE for Osasuna because it moved them out of the relegation zone into 14th place and 2 points from the drop. Osasuna is now unbeaten in their last 3 matches and have lost once since February. If they continue their play they will certainly be playing in La Liga next season.

The win also damaged Atlético Madrid's chances of qualifying for the Champions League. Los Colchoneros are now 5 points back of 4th place Villarreal. For their impressive and possibly relegation avoiding win, Club Atlético Osasuna are the La Liga Team Of The Week for Week 29.

08-09 La Liga T.O.W. - Week 28

Posted by Anonymous

I'm a keep it real, I couldn't come up with anything original and amusing to write for the intro, so let's get straight to the Team Of The Week. Remember that the TOW played matches and/or made headlines during the calendar week of March 16 - 22.

The winner is:
Valencia Club de Fútbol
http://4.bp.blogspot.com/_dvsbBl7nnLY/RdtcldidJzI/AAAAAAAAACk/i3qnavCVt60/s320/500px-Valencia_CF_logo.svg.png

The team known as Los Che snapped a 6 game winless streak with their big road 1-0 win over Racing Santander. Juan Mata scored the game winner in the 77th minute to secure the 3 points for Valencia. The win moved Valencia into 6th place and back into a European spot.

Los Che have the talent to compete for a Champions League spot but inconsistent play and financial difficulties have led to a disappointing and underachieving season. However, this win could be the boost Valencia needs to re-establish their place amongst the elite of Spanish football.

For their important road win against an always tough Racing Santander, Valencia Club de Fútbol is the Week 28 La Liga Team Of The Week.

08-09 La Liga T.O.W. - Week 10

Posted by Anonymous

We have officially hit double digit weeks in the La Liga season which means that we are going to see the separation of the contenders & the pretenders for the title of La Liga Champion. The energy of starting a new season has worn off and now the grind of a long season begins to set in. The teams with the best combination of talent and determination will stand out and claim glory. With all that flowery, epic language out of the way we can get to the business of the La Liga Team Of The Week. The winner made headlines and/or played matches during the calendar week of Nov. 3 - 9.

Real Betis Balompié


The team based in Sevilla in the south of Spain gets the nod over Barcelona this week for their 4-2 road win vs. Numancia. 2 goals by Brazilian born Turkish international Mehmet Aurelio secured the win for Betis and moved them further away from relegation. You must be reading this going BARCA SCORED 6 GOALS!! AND THEY AREN'T THE T.O.W. As a Barca fan, I was tempted to name them but a home 1-1 draw against FC Basel midweek eliminated them and a road win counts more than a home win, Barca got their 6 at the Camp Nou. Betis' victory was more important, it moved them 4 points clear of relegation. Had Betis lost they would have fallen into the last relegation spot while had Barca lost they would have been in a Champions League spot just 2 points behind leaders Villarreal. Falling from 1st to 4th, is not nearly as bad as falling from 15th to 18th so Betis did well to take the 3 points on the road. Therefore, Real Betis Balompié earns the moniker of La Liga Team Of The Week.

08-09 La Liga Team Of The Week - Week 9

Posted by Anonymous

Alright, we are back again for another Team Of The Week and I'm a bit late cause I got caught up in the U.S. Presidential Election. Hopefuly, a nation's fortunes has changed with the outcome of the election. Same could be applied to the La Liga Team Of The Week. The TOW that played matches and/or made headlines during the week of Oct. 27 - Nov. 2.

Real Racing Club de Santander

The team from the northern autonomous community of Cantabria killed 2 birds with one stone in their 4-2 road victory over 1st place Valencia. The first bird that fell was Valencia's unbeaten record and the second was Racing's relegation place. Racing sealed the win with a hat trick from Burundi born and future Belgian international striker Mohammed Tchité.


The 3 points elevated Racing out of relegation and knocked Los Che from 1st place and from the ranks of the unbeaten. Villarreal is now the only unbeaten team in La Liga. To go on the road and beat an unbeaten 1st place team when you are struggling with relegation this early in the season is a fine result. This victory could be result that changes the Racinguistas season for the better. So give it up to Real Racing Club de Santander for their 4-2 win at the Mestalla to become the La Liga Team Of The Week.

08-09 La Liga Team Of The Week - Week 8

Posted by Anonymous

ts been awhile since a La Liga Team Of The Week has been awarded. My bad, I've been slippin. Don't worry I got my good writing boots and there will be no more slippage. The winner of the La Liga Team Of The Week played matches and or made headlines during the week of Oct. 20 - Oct. 26 and the winner is:

Fútbol Club Barcelona

The Blaugrana this past week displayed the kind of football that we expected to see them play last season. This past Wednesday, Barca traveled to Switzerland and destroyed FC Basel 5-0 in a Group C Champions League match. A double by Bojan Krkic led Barca to the victory and a perfect record in the Champions League.


The glut of goals continued on Saturday when they got a hat trick from Samuel Eto'o in the 1st 24 minutes and a 14th minute goal from Thierry Henry to crush Almeria 5-0.
View image detail

Granted FC Basel and Almeria are not the stiffest of competition but a dominant team is supposed to crush the teams that are not the stiffest competition. 10 goals scored and 0 allowed that's impressive, is there a team more stacked offensively than Barca? I think not. Hence, Fútbol Club Barcelona is the winner of La Liga Team Of The Week.

08-09 La Liga Team Of The Week - Week 3

Posted by Anonymous

The La Liga Team Of The Week for Week 3 of the Spanish 1st division was an easy choice. Considering the results and the environments the TOW had to perform in, there is no doubt that the runaway Week 3 winner of the La Liga Team Of The Week is:

Villarreal Club de Fútbol

logo

The team known as The Yellow Submarine can no longer be considered a surprise to anyone. They certainly aren't as historic or as popular as Real Madrid or Barca but their form right now is much better and they may have the best chemistry of any team in Europe. Tuesday, they earned a tough 0-0 draw at Old Trafford against the defending European champs in Champions League group play, then traveled to Numancia and beat a spirited side (and last week's TOW) 2-1 with goals in the 2nd half by Santi Cazorla & Joseba Llorente. 4 points from 2 road games including a clean sheet against Man U, that's impressive. Manuel Pellegrini has this side confident and looking like a team with a trophy in mind. Its still early to crown them anything but they are damn good. So good that they are La Liga's Team Of The Week.

08-09 La Liga Team Of The Week - Week 1

Posted by Anonymous

Welcome to the 1st edition of "La Liga Team Of The Week" Isn't this the best part of the sports year. Mainly because its the start of football season, both American and International aka Real football. Its gonna be one great season and hopefully as a Barca fan, the Blaugrana will win a treble although it doesn't look like it. Don't worry Barca is not the team of the week. In fact they will never win Team Of The Week if they continue to play the way the have been playing. The winner of this season's 1st Team Of The Week (which combines Week 1 and this past week) is:

Club Deportivo Numancia de Soria



You might be thinking, how can a team that lost, win the TOW but the way they lost and who they have played make them a worthy recipient. The recently promoted side in the first two weeks of the season have had to take on the two biggest clubs in Spain and they have not been afraid at all. In week 1, they beat Barcelona 1-0 and this past week lost a tough 4-3 match to Real Madrid. If you want to get technical they have put more goals in the net than their opponents, 5 to 3, unfortunately the game winner in the Real Madrid game was an own goal but nevertheless you have to give credit to a newly promoted side for not being intimidated by the big clubs. Even though they beat my team, Numancia has proven that they are worthy of being in La Liga and let's hope they continue their inspired play. Club Deportivo Numancia De Soria is the La Liga Team Of The Week.
